As a Catholic school, our mission is to support the spiritual, moral, social and cultural development of all of our pupils, rooted in the wisdom and teaching of the Church. The Church teaches us that this is very much a partnership with parents, in which parents are the ‘first educators’ of their children on these matters; ultimately, you confer on us the right to co-educate your children with you.

Following the outcomes of our pupil, parent and staff surveys we have consulted with the Trust to develop a new Behaviour Policy. This Policy and the procedures that support it, will help us to ensure that your children are free to learn and grow in a positive and harmonious environment.

Our behaviour and choices are a key part of life. The ability to meet expectations, be polite and regulate our emotions are skills that are essential for a successful future. This Policy has been written with supportive principles and a clear route for escalation, where misbehaviour impacts on the safety or learning of others.
